For the incoming director. Effective next quarter we move from Drayhall Freight to Norvik Carriage for all domestic distribution. Drivers for the change: persistent lane delays on the Eastmoor corridor and a 9% cost differential at committed volumes. Transition runs in three waves over ten weeks; warehousing teams have the schedule. Drayhall retains cold-chain routes until their contract lapses. Expect some service noise in wave one. The commercial reasoning behind the wider network plan follows in the confidential note below.

management briefing: Only 33 of the 504 pilot accounts renewed Holox, so a churn review is set for August 1. Fenysix Logistics is in early talks to buy Zoroxix Group for about $459.9 million.

Subject: Key rotation for Quotaforge — heads up before sync

Hey folks, quick note ahead of Thursday's eng sync. We're rotating the Quotaforge service key because the per-tenant rate quota changes shipped last sprint, and the old key still maps to the legacy quota tier. Dashboards may blip during cutover. Update your local configs before Friday or your tenant calls will get throttled hard. The new key follows.

service key, bagep-yahag: zpat11_YieSWvAgzqt

# Contacts — Template Rendering Performance

Rendering regressions in Plumeset block releases. The owning team is Render Platform (lead: Ivo Tarrant). Check the p95 render dashboard before filing; regressions over 15% are release blockers. For pre-release sign-off or urgent perf triage, skip the ticket queue and e-mail the team directly.

escalation mailbox, tadug-bagag: gileth@nelvroforge.corp